Neptune Energy announces the appointment of Odin Estensen as Managing Director of its Norwegian business, based in Stavanger. Mr. Estensen joins NeptuneEnergy from A/S Norske Shell, where he is currently the Norway Operated Asset Manager.

With more than 28 years’ experience in the oil and gas sector, Mr. Estensen started his career with Schlumberger before joining Shell in 1990, where he went on to hold various senior roles across Europe, and also to support operations in the Middle East, Africa and Asia.

Anne Botne, currently Interim Country Director of Norway for Neptune, will remain with the company and fully resume her head of legal responsibilities.

Jim House, CEO of Neptune Energy, said: “I am delighted that Odin will be joining Neptune as he has a deep understanding of Norway’s oil and gas sector and proven experience working with strategic partners.”

House added: “Having just completed the acquisition of VNG Norge AS, it’s an exciting time for Odin to join Neptune and lead our Norwegian business into the next stage of growth."

I would like to thank Anne for the stewardship she has provided since April and, in particular, her leadership of the integration teams involved with the VNG Norge organisation and business assets.  We value her dedication to our business and she will continue to provide key leadership to our legal teams.
